Gronk's Retirement: A Brief Recap
Before we dive into the Bills' rumors, let's take a quick trip down memory lane. Rob Gronkowski, the charismatic tight end, shocked the NFL world when he announced his retirement in March 2019. After nine seasons with the New England Patriots, Gronk hung up his cleats, citing a desire to enjoy his life and prioritize his health.

Gronk's Return: A Done Deal?
On April 21, 2020, the NFL world held its breath as Gronk took to Instagram to announce his return. But here's the twist: he didn't mention the Bills. Instead, he declared that he was coming back to the Tampa Bay Buccaneers, reuniting with his former Patriots teammate, Tom Brady.
So, Did Rob Gronkowski Sign with the Bills?
In the end, the answer is no. While the Bills expressed interest and Gronk teased fans with hints, the tight end ultimately chose to join the Buccaneers. But hey, at least Bills Mafia can take comfort in knowing that their team was in the running for one of the NFL's most dominant tight ends.
